9 Health Benefits of taking Vitamin C

Here are some benefits of taking vitamin C. The most common reasons people take Vitamin c is to protection from cold and flu. But are you aware of its other health benefits. You will definitely be taking every day once you discover the benefits.

1. Helps treat common cold symptoms: The role ofvitamin C in preventing cold has always been controversial. Although there is no evidence that vitamin C can prevent cold, several studies have shown that vitamin C can reduce the severity of cold symptoms and the duration of cold. Vitamin C is a natural antihistamine and therefore helps in controlling allergies by reducing the levels of histamine.

2. Natural cure for skin problems: Since olden times, vitamin C has been used to treat a lot of skin-related problems. Today, vitamin C is used in a lot of moisturizers, face packs and masks for rendering natural glow to the skin. Vitamin C is helpful in reducing wrinkles and preventing sagging skin by improving the elasticity of. It also helps to protect the skin from harmful UV rays of the sun. 3. Helps heal wounds: Vitamin C is an essential factor required for the production of collagen, a protein present in connective tissues of the body (skin, tendons, muscles, ligaments etc). Therefore, vitamin C is especially helpful in healing wounds of all types. From minor cuts to deep wounds, broken bones and burns, vitamin C speeds up the healing process and helps you to recover faster.

4. Protects against ill effects of stress: It is official that vitamin C has an important role to play in protecting the brain and nervous system from the harmful effects of stress. This is because sufficient levels of vitamin C are required for the synthesis of stress hormones like adrenaline and nor-adrenaline, which play a role in fight-or-flight mechanism of combatingstress.

5. Helps lower cholesterol: Vitamin C plays a crucial role in reducing the level of cholesterol in the blood. It is basically boosts the conversion of cholesterol to bile salts which can be easily eliminated from the body. Here is how you canreduce cholesterol levels naturally.

6. Improves blood flow: Most of the damage caused to the blood vessels during a heart attack is because the blood vessels do not dilate, obstructing the blood flow. Chest pain or angina is also caused by the inability of coronary arteries (arteries that carry blood to the heart) to dilate. Studies have found that even small doses of vitamin C can help in improving dilation of blood vessels in people suffering from angina pectoris, congestive heart failure and high blood pressure.

7. Lowers the risk of heart diseases and stroke: Vitamin C has an excellent antioxidant property. It scavenges free radicals that can cause damage to the wall of arteries and increase the risk of heart diseases and stroke. Plus, it also lowers cholesterol and improves blood flow, which also helps to prevent heart diseases.

8. Regulates sugar levels in diabetics: Although diabetics have a lot of food restrictions to follow, they can surely benefit from foods containing vitamin C. It regulates blood sugar levels and also protects against the complications of diabetes.

9. Helps cancer treatment: A study had suggested that high-dose of vitamin C can enhance the cancer-killing effect of drugs used in chemotherapy for cancer patients. Vitamin C has also been found to be target specific unlike other drugs which can harm normal cells as well. Researchers believe that vitamin C can be a safe and cost-effective treatment for ovarian, lung and some other cancers
